K2O vs Other Electrolytes
K2O sits between zero-sugar daily hydration options like Ultima and higher sodium performance formulas like LMNT. It is lighter than LMNT, cleaner than many sports drinks, and easier to use daily—but it may not be strong enough for intense workouts.

Is K2O better than Liquid I.V.?
K2O is better for clean, low-sugar daily hydration, while Liquid I.V. is designed for faster hydration and often contains more sugar. If you want something you can use daily, K2O is usually the better fit.
Does K2O have sugar?
K2O is typically low or zero sugar depending on the formula. It is designed for clean hydration without relying on sugar for absorption.
Is K2O good for workouts?
K2O can work for light workouts, but it is not ideal for heavy sweating or endurance training. Higher sodium electrolytes like LMNT are better for intense exercise.
